§ 76-1402 — Purposes; rules of construction

Nebraska·Ch. 76 Real Property
(1)The Uniform Residential Landlord and Tenant Act shall be liberally construed and applied to promote its underlying purposes and policies.
(2)Underlying purposes and policies of the act are:
(a)To simplify, clarify, modernize, and revise the law governing the rental of dwelling units and the rights and obligations of landlord and tenant;
(b)To encourage landlord and tenant to maintain and improve the quality of housing; and
(c)To make uniform the law among those states which enact it.
